government so that's the stage it has been set let's move now to the contest at Carmel three things first the challenge by Elijah in verses 20 to 25 second the response of the false prophets in verses 26 to 29 and then finally the display of God's power in verses 30 to 30 30 to 40. but no this with reference to the challenge look at the setting verse 20 so Ahab sent for all the children of Israel and gathered the prophets together on Mount Carmel this is home turf Advantage for the false prophets Mount Carmel is not you know the the the Mount Horeb where God met with the children of Israel Mount Carmel is in paganville Mount Carmel was close to phenicia which was bail country and it had an altar to Yahweh in disrepair if you look at verse 31 it says or verse 30 and he repaired the altar of the Lord that was broken down so at one time Yahweh was worshiped there but that had fallen to disrepair now it's the place where Baal is worship Davis says in Egyptian records from the second millennium BC Mount Carmel is called holyhead suggesting it was a sanctuary in the annals of Assyrian King shamanese are the third Mount Carmel appears as the mountain of Baal of the Promontory so in other words this is a symbolic place it's a significant place and I suspect it's the place where Ahab wants Elijah to die where Ahab wants Elijah to meet his own maker so that he can show the supremacy of Baal over Yahweh that's the situation that Elijah faces when he comes to this particular situation notice the challenge that Elijah lays down in verse 21. challenge again I'm going to lean on Davis here Davis reasons why they might want to follow bail first of all Bale has Royal sanction Ahab and Jezebel are in the basket for bail you're going to follow your King on this you're going to follow his wretched wife on this if if Ahab wants to change directions religiously in the nation then then you better follow your cane as well they had the appeal of tradition this wasn't the first time that Baal had been worshiped by Israelites judges 2 tells us as well the relevance to felt needs I think this is a reality and I think this is why people go oring after false gods they they think that the God can meet their need they think in a situation like this well well if Baal is the storm God and we we stand in need of rain then it makes perfect sense to express our needs to Baal and to hope that he will reign on our crops so the relevance of felt needs this is a sinful and a horrible thing that even good people Christian people can fall prey to we hear about this thing or that thing that is not God and we go after it thinking that it can satisfy our our felt needs the the relevance of felt needs as well it might have been the appeal to sensuality we have a mixed audience we have young people here that suffice to say that one of the reasons or one of the ways that Baal was worshiped was through fornication the idea being is that when the worshipers fornicated the idea was is that Baal would then take ashra as her his consort and they would fornicate and thus there would be rain and it would fertilize the land so Elijah lays down that was broken down and then verse 31 Elijah took 12 Stones one commentator points out that was probably a dig at these Rebels again it was the northern tribes that rebelled against the southern tribes what had God intentioned it was intentional for a United monarchy all 12 tribes serving Yahweh as they were supposed to do so that Elijah does this it is symbolic and it underscores or highlights that there's been defection in all of Israel and that it's embodied primarily at this point in the northern kingdom so he builds the altar takes the 12 Stones and then he douses the sacrifice and the wood now for those of you who say well why would he waste all that water in a time of drought they were pretty close to the Mediterranean Sea so that's where the water comes from it wasn't that everybody was licking their lips while he's pouring all of this precious liquid all over the The Altar and the sacrifice they were near the sea they got sea water they put that on the
